Procedural Order No. 2
International Centre for Settlement of Investment Disputes
- Decision summary
- The Tribunal decided the contested document production requests in the attached Redfern Schedules. It ordered production of documents by July 28, 2025, required privilege logs where documents were withheld, and provided that produced documents would not enter the record until submitted under the procedural calendar.

Procedural Order No. 3
International Centre for Settlement of Investment Disputes
- Decision summary
- The Tribunal granted the Claimant leave to replace an illegible map with a legible copy, denied admission of six documents concerning expert affiliations and two articles concerning the Terra Firma transaction because special circumstances were not established, found no procedural violation in the application process, and preserved the Respondent's right to comment on the admitted map.
